The 2016FORDFUSION ENERGI carries 33 consumer safety complaints in NHTSA's Office of Defects Investigation database for this specific model-year cohort. Within that volume, owners reported 2 crashes, 0 fires, 3 injuries, and 1 fatality. For crash performance, NHTSA's New Car Assessment Program gave this cohort an overall 5/5 rating, with 5/5 front crash, 5/5 side crash, and 4/5 rollover scores derived from standardized barrier and dynamic tests.

Component-level analysis is where model-year complaints become actionable: the top complaint category for the 2016 FUSION ENERGI is electrical system with 7 filings, followed by engine (6) and vehicle speed control (4). Concentration in one or two component groups is the classic signature of a systemic defect; a flat distribution usually reflects normal aging, warranty complaints, or isolated build-plant variability.

NHTSA currently has 177 investigation files overlapping the 2016 FUSION ENERGI, and 8 remain open. Owners comparing this cohort against neighboring years should pair the counters above with the complaint-by-year trend on the parent model page — a spike in a single year often tracks to a platform refresh, a new transmission supplier, or an updated ECU calibration. 20250116CrashFatalELECTRICAL SYSTEM

On 9/5/2024, the driver (27/M) and lone occupant was found unresponsive in the vehicle which was observed rolling to a stop. The vehicle impacted a chain link fence at low speed and there was minimal damage to the vehicle. First responders commented: "extremely noxious odor, smelling like burnt eggs was detected. Odor was most prevalent in backseat area and then when the trunk was opened. In the trunk is where the vehicle's hybrid battery system was located". The driver was transported to a local hospital and was pronounced dead on 9/5/2024. An autopsy was performed with toxicological analysis. Hydrogen sulfide was detected.

20180728VEHICLE SPEED CONTROL

ON JULY 4TH 2018. I WAS DRIVING DOWN FREEWAY AT APPROXIMATELY 74 MILES PER HOUR, MY VEHICLE DECELERATED ABRUPTLY DOWN TO ABOUT 40 MILES PER HOUR THEN DOWN TO 20 MILES PER HOUR. STEERING WHEEL BECOME TIGHT AND PRACTICALLY LOCKED INTO PLACE. THIS PORTION OF THE EVENT OCCURED WITHEN TWO SECONDS AT MOST. THE CHECK ENGINE LIGHT CAME ON AND THE CONSOLE SCREEN ON. THE LEFT SIDE OF ACCELEROMETER DISPLAYED MULTIPLE MESSAGES STATING MY SAFETY SYSTEMS WHERE NOT AVAILABLE, ADAPTIVE CRUISE CONTROL WAS UNAVAILABLE, FORWARD COLLUSION WARNING WAS UNAVAILABLE, REAR PARKING CAM UNAVAILABLE, PARKING SENSORS, UNAVAILABLE, HILL ASSISTANCE UNAVAILABLE, THESE WHERE THE ONES I READ WHILE TRYING TO MAKE AVOID A COLLISION BUT OTHER MESSAGES CONTINUED TO DISPLAY ON THE SCREEN. ALTOGETHER THE EVENT IN WHICH THE DECELERATION AND MESSAGES DISPLAYED ONE AFTER THE OTHER, IN RAPID SUCCESSION, TOOK PLACE INABOUT 5 TO 10 SECONDS. THE SUDDEN DECELERATION OF MY VEHICLE, FROM 74MPH TO 20MPH FORCED A LARGE WHITE SUV. TO QUI
